What Are Some Topics Which an Oklahoma City Bar Exam Course Could Cover?
During the course, your Oklahoma City Bar exam course instructor may cover include such topics as regulation of the legal profession, the criminal law and procedure, evidence, real property, and torts.
With regards to Oklahoma, there are two primary exams which a person must take: the Multistate Professional Responsibility Examination (MPRE) and the Multistate Bar Examination (MBE). The MPRE takes two hours to finish and has sixty questions. The test will cover codes of conduct for lawyers and judges. It will cover disciplinary measures that are used as well.
The MBE will take up to six hours to complete and contains two hundred multiple-choice questions. In contrast to the MPRE, the MBE deals with whether a person understands basic legal concepts and has strong enough reasoning skills to analyze different fact sets.
